Larry is one of the NL's finest fielding shortstops. He set a new major league record in 1971 with his .987 Fielding Pct; he committed only 11 errors all season. In 1972 he broke his own record, committing only 9 errors in 150 games. Larry hit his first major league Homer in 1972.
Lynn enjoyed a fine rookie campaign for the Red Sox in 1972 and has a bright future ahead of him. He was a great all-around athlete at Grambling, La. High School where he earned 16 letters in baseball, football, basketball and tennis.. Boston selected him 3rd in the 1968 Free Agent Draft. He led Carolina League in K's, 1970.
Hal was signed at the Nats' tryout school at Deland, Fla., in 1950. He was sent to Hickory, where he won eight games his first season. Hal's 15 victories at Chattanooga in 55. won him his first look-see with the Senators.
